A British chef has just created a kebab which has been labelled the 'Don of Donners', and cost £750 to produce. Andy Bates used only the finest ingredients in his kebab including milk fed lamb from the Pyrenees, barrel aged feta, Krug champagne, saffron, platinum and gold leaf. He said "'I put a lot of time into sourcing ingredients of the highest quality, this was not just an exercise is selecting things because of their price. It is important to me as a chef that everything goes together". Andy created the kebab to mark the launch of the Food Network's 'The Great Food Truck Race'.
